Core Viewpoint - The Ministry of Civil Affairs and eight other departments issued measures to cultivate the elderly care service industry and promote the silver economy, proposing 14 specific initiatives to enhance the elderly care system in China and address the challenges of an aging population [1][2]. Group 1: Policy Measures - The measures focus on brand development, supply-demand platform construction, and optimizing the development environment for elderly care services [1]. - By the end of 2024, the elderly population aged 60 and above in China is expected to exceed 310 million, highlighting the urgency of developing a suitable elderly care system [1]. - The measures aim to optimize the supply of elderly care services and age-friendly products, encouraging community-supported home care through chain operations [1]. Group 2: Consumer Protection and Regulation - The measures emphasize enhancing elderly individuals' risk recognition and self-protection capabilities while addressing issues of elder abuse and misleading marketing practices [2]. - There is a focus on regulating administrative oversight to minimize disruptions to normal operations of elderly care institutions, promoting a "double random, one public" regulatory approach [2]. Group 3: Technological Innovation - Technological innovation and supply optimization are identified as key drivers to address labor shortages in elderly care and improve service efficiency and quality [2]. - The measures promote the application of big data, artificial intelligence, and Beidou technology in health monitoring and personalized services for the elderly [2]. - Support for the development of elderly care robots and smart devices is encouraged to enhance the quality of elderly care services [3].

Core Viewpoint - The Ministry of Civil Affairs and eight other departments have jointly issued measures to stimulate the vitality of various elderly care service providers, create a favorable investment environment, and promote the development of the silver economy to better meet the diverse needs of the elderly [1][3] Group 1: Policy Measures - The measures aim to optimize the supply of elderly care services and age-friendly products, encouraging community-based operations and integration of resources to enhance service delivery [4] - The initiative supports the development of home care services for the elderly, including professional medical accompaniment and mobile bathing services [4] - There is a focus on promoting smart rehabilitation aids and age-appropriate food and clothing products, enhancing the living environment for the elderly [4] Group 2: Market Dynamics - By the end of 2025, there will be 41,700 elderly care institutions in China, with 722,000 employees, reflecting a 12.2% year-on-year increase, and 52.2% of these institutions will be privately owned [5] - Social forces are becoming the main contributors to the diversified supply of elderly care services, indicating a shift in the service landscape [5] Group 3: Technological Support - The measures encourage technological advancements in elderly care, integrating big data, AI, and other technologies for health monitoring and personalized services [6] - There is a push for the development of elderly care robots and smart home technologies to meet the daily care and emotional support needs of the elderly [6] - The market is expected to see new opportunities driven by the integration of technology in elderly care, with a focus on smart home products and AI solutions [7]

Group 2: Technological Integration in Elderly Care - Suzhou has been actively integrating technology with elderly care services, focusing on four key areas: platform, scenario, product, and talent [4]. - A comprehensive smart elderly care system has been established in Suzhou, which integrates public data to enhance service efficiency, achieving 472,000 home care service orders in 2025 with 100% coverage for vulnerable elderly individuals [5]. Group 3: Service Scenarios - Suzhou has developed three main scenarios for smart elderly care: demonstration centers, smart institutions, and community-based services, allowing for practical application of technology in real-life settings [6]. - The city has created a "Silver Technology and Humanistic Care Demonstration Center" to facilitate product testing and data collection, with nearly 20 smart care and rehabilitation technology products currently in use [6]. Group 4: Product Development - Suzhou promotes a closed-loop model of "Suzhou manufacturing—Suzhou branding—Suzhou standards" to ensure that quality elderly care technology products reach the elderly population [7]. - The city has integrated resources from nearly 20,000 key enterprises and established nine silver technology laboratories, while also launching various consumer promotion activities to enhance product accessibility [7]. Group 5: Talent Development - The city emphasizes the cultivation of composite talents who understand both elderly care and technology, establishing a collaborative mechanism among 27 departments and creating a 1 billion yuan elderly care industry fund [8]. - Suzhou has initiated a talent recruitment platform specifically for elderly care, facilitating a comprehensive human resource management system for care institutions [8]. Group 6: Future Directions - Suzhou aims to deepen the integration of elderly care services with digital and intelligent technologies, providing robust technological support for the elderly to enjoy a happy and secure later life [9][10].
